Most people think business development starts when someone asks for a proposal. I think it starts much earlier. In this episode, I share two simple ideas that have been working well in my business lately: what I call "the push" and "the energy transfer." The push is bringing someone a thoughtful idea before they ever ask for it. Not because you're trying to sell them something, but because you know their business well enough to spot an opportunity. The energy transfer is something different. It's the ability to share your excitement about an idea before you ever present the details. Sometimes people don't need more information. They need to feel that you've been thinking about them. If trust already exists, these two approaches can create momentum without pressure and growth without turning the relationship into a transaction.

Most People Just Want To Be Heard Ep 55

Family vacations, holiday gatherings, and reunions have a way of bringing old dynamics back to the surface. In this episode, Jason shares a simple communication strategy that can help reduce conflict and strengthen relationships during those moments. Instead of feeling obligated to agree, disagree, or debate every opinion that comes your way, he explores the power of acknowledgement. By helping people feel heard and shifting conversations toward curiosity, meaningful connection becomes much easier. Through practical examples and thoughtful questions, Jason offers a simple framework for navigating conversations with more grace, less tension, and greater understanding. If your goal is to return home with stronger relationships than when you left, this episode may provide exactly the reminder you need.

Relationships That Compound Over Time Ep 53

Some relationships seem to grow stronger with every passing year while others slowly fade away. Why? In this episode, Jason reflects on a conversation with a friend that led him to consider what creates lasting connection. Through stories about parenting, clients, networking, and everyday interactions, he explores practical ways to invest in other people's worlds. From learning what matters to them, to checking in without an agenda, to celebrating their wins and making reconnection easy, the strongest relationships are built through consistent care over time. If you want a network that becomes more valuable with every year, start by becoming someone who stays interested, shows up, and invests in people long after the transaction is over.
